Tom Lane c90b85e4d9 Second try at fixing warnings caused by commit 9b43d73b3f9bef27.
Commit ef3f9e642d2b2bba suppressed one cause of warnings here, but
recent clang on OS X is still unhappy because we're passing a "long"
to abs().  The fact that tm_gmtoff is declared as long is no doubt a
hangover from days when int might be only 16 bits; but Postgres has
never been able to run on such machines, so we can just cast it to int
with no worries.  For consistency, also cast to int in the other
uses of tm_gmtoff in this stanza.

Note: this code is still broken on machines that don't follow C99
integer-division-truncates-towards-zero rules.  Given the lack of
complaints about it, I don't feel a large desire to complicate things
enough to cope with the pre-C99 rules.

PostgreSQL Database Management System
=====================================

This directory contains the source code distribution of the PostgreSQL
database management system.

PostgreSQL is an advanced object-relational database management system
that supports an extended subset of the SQL standard, including
transactions, foreign keys, subqueries, triggers, user-defined types
and functions.  This distribution also contains C language bindings.

PostgreSQL has many language interfaces, many of which are listed here:

	http://www.postgresql.org/download

See the file INSTALL for instructions on how to build and install
PostgreSQL.  That file also lists supported operating systems and
hardware platforms and contains information regarding any other
software packages that are required to build or run the PostgreSQL
system.  Copyright and license information can be found in the
file COPYRIGHT.  A comprehensive documentation set is included in this
distribution; it can be read as described in the installation
instructions.
